Finding Today's Live Match Times for Malaysian Players

Now,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: how do you find the live badminton match times today specifically for Malaysia? The best bet is always to check the official sources. The Badminton World Federation (BWF) website is your go-to for international tournament schedules. They have a comprehensive calendar that lists all upcoming events, including match timings. Crucially, BWF usually lists times in UTC (Coordinated Universal Time). This means you’ll need to convert it to Malaysian time (MYT), which is UTC+8. So, if the BWF says a match is at 08:00 UTC, that's 16:00 or 4 PM in Malaysia – easy peasy! For Malaysian-specific events or when Malaysian players are heavily featured, keep an eye on the Badminton Association of Malaysia (BAM) website or their social media pages. They often post daily schedules and updates. Don't forget local sports news outlets in Malaysia; they frequently publish schedules for popular matches. Where to Watch Live Badminton in Malaysia: Channels and Streaming

Alright, guys, so you've got the schedule, you know the players, but where can you actually watch these live badminton matches today? This is where it gets practical! For most major international tournaments where Malaysian players are competing, especially the bigger ones like the Malaysia Open or when they reach the latter stages of other Super Series events, Astro is often your best bet. Specifically, Astro Arena (Channel 802 or similar) is known for its extensive sports coverage, and they frequently broadcast high-profile badminton matches. If you’re an Astro subscriber, this is probably your most reliable option for live, high-definition action. For national-level events or sometimes major international ones broadcast by public stations, RTM (Radio Televisyen Malaysia) might also pick up the rights. You might find these matches on TV1 or TV2, though their coverage can be a bit more sporadic compared to Astro for international events.
